I see that you have MSE. But why did you keep McAfee there?
Please uninstall it. Its a known cause for BSoDs.
McAfee removal tool

Reduce the items at start up:
Troubleshoot Application Conflicts by Performing a Clean Startup

Look for an update on your BIOS version:
Code:
 BIOS Version/Date	Dell Inc. 2.2.1, 3/23/2007
Run this tool and delete anything it finds:
Anti-rootkit utility TDSSKiller

Do the steps above and let us know if the problem persists
